A haptic device to making live sports more accessible for visually impaired users.

An innovative haptic device enables visually impaired individuals to experience live sports through its sensory feedback. Designed by OneCourt, the laptop-sized device can be customized to match, court and venue specific layouts of different ball sports which then translates real-time game data into tactile sensations that represent the ball’s position and movement on the field or court. As the ball moves during a game, users can feel corresponding vibrations on the device, allowing them to follow the action through their fingertips. 

The OneCourt device can be used at live sporting events or at home. In venues the device integrates with existing data infrastructures through WiFi/Data connectivity to provide immediate feedback. At home, users can pair the device with live broadcasts, synchronizing tactile feedback with commentary for a comprehensive experience.

OneCourt are collaborating with major sports leagues such as MLB, NBA, and NFL, conducting pilot programs aiming to make live sports more accessible to the visually impaired community nationwide.
